Popular US rockers Kings of Leon are preparing to begin work on a new studio album.
Speaking on BBC Radio 1, member Jared Followill stated that the group is in the process of writing a follow-up to 2010’s ‘Come Around Sundown’.

“We've been meeting with producers every day so we're starting to get the ball rolling on album six. I don't know what I can say, but we're definitely planning on starting the record some point in the near future,” Followill said.
